SKF Vibracon
re-adjustable steel chock
Benefits:
Eliminate the “Soft Foot”
Save installation time
Self leveling
Re-adjustable / re-useable
Chock fast, no curing
No special installation skills required

13. OEM bolt tightening sequence
Bolt tightening advice:
A. 25% of tightening torque
B. 50% of tightening torque
C. 100% of tightening torque
Check with OEM
Bolt tightening advice:
Re-check after 24 hot running hours
Remove complete or lock, with a locking nut,
the released adjustment bolts.
14. Release horizontal adjustment bolts
